Standing by and doing nothing about rape is also illegal

Something incredible happened on May 27 in Kenya: a determined band of #160girls living in a rescue shelter in rural Meru won a decisive court victory against their own government for failing to protect them from rape.
Read more:


Categories: sexual violence

Tags: , , ,

%d bloggers like this: